Remains under Spartanburg couch were a woman
SPARTANBURG, S.C. (AP) — Spartanburg County authorities say the remains found in some woods under a couch earlier this week were those of a woman.
Sheriff Chuck Wright said Thursday the death of the woman found behind a home in the Startex neighborhood is being treated as a homicide.
Teens looking for scrap metal found the remains Wednesday after they turned over a couch and found a tarp and skeletal remains.
Authorities said it appears the remains had been at the location for years.
The sheriff’s office says it has no reports of missing people in the last few years from the Startex area.
Coroner Rusty Clevenger says he’s still trying to identify the remains.
